Output 330383da215ed7490b9f6cbbead659a78d804dafaa1af009a7bbc1c13207d8a4:55

value
136390
script pubkey
OP_0 OP_PUSHBYTES_20 8404c6b2f4498a55cd86bc031efb80d942f5ecea
address
bc1qsszvdvh5fx99tnvxhsp3a7uqm9p0tm82qyj7qf
transaction
330383da215ed7490b9f6cbbead659a78d804dafaa1af009a7bbc1c13207d8a4
confirmations
190849
spent
true